Java est l'un des langages de programmation les plus populaires au monde. Sa large gamme d'applications s'étend des applications mobiles aux applications d'entreprise. Cet article explorera les caractéristiques, l'historique, les domaines d'application et les méthodes d'apprentissage de Java.
Java a été publié par Sun Microsystems en 1995. En tant que langage de programmation orienté objet, Java possède de nombreuses fonctionnalités qui le rendent plus avantageux en matière de développement. Premièrement, il est indépendant de la plate-forme, ce qui signifie que les programmes Java peuvent s'exécuter sur différents systèmes d'exploitation, tels que Windows, MacOS et Linux. Ceci est accompli via la machine virtuelle Java (JVM), qui agit comme intermédiaire entre les programmes Java et le système d'exploitation sous-jacent.
Deuxièmement, en langage Java, les développeurs peuvent facilement écrire du code maintenable et extensible. La syntaxe de Java est relativement simple et facile à comprendre et à apprendre. Java fournit également de puissants outils de développement et de riches bibliothèques de classes, permettant aux développeurs de développer des applications plus efficacement. Par exemple, Java fournit la bibliothèque de classes Swing pour le développement d'interfaces utilisateur graphiques (GUI) et l'API Java pour les opérations de réseau et de bases de données.
Java est également un langage de programmation doté d'une sécurité renforcée. La sécurité de Java se reflète dans ses nombreuses fonctionnalités de sécurité, telles que le modèle de sécurité sandbox de Java, qui peut empêcher les codes malveillants d'endommager l'ordinateur. Cela fait de Java le langage de choix pour développer des applications présentant des exigences de sécurité élevées, telles que les systèmes de transactions financières en ligne et les systèmes d'administration électronique.
En plus de ses fonctionnalités, Java dispose d'une large gamme d'applications. Java peut être utilisé pour développer différents types d'applications, notamment des applications mobiles, des applications Web, des applications d'entreprise et des systèmes embarqués. Pour le développement d'applications mobiles, Java fournit le kit de développement Android (SDK Android), qui permet aux développeurs de créer des applications mobiles riches en fonctionnalités. Pour le développement d'applications Web, l'un des principaux frameworks de Java est JavaServer Pages (JSP) et Java Servlets, qui peuvent être utilisés pour créer des applications Web dynamiques. Pour le développement d'applications au niveau de l'entreprise, Java fournit la plate-forme Java Enterprise Edition (Java EE), qui comprend de nombreuses technologies et spécifications permettant de développer des applications évolutives et fiables au niveau de l'entreprise.
L'apprentissage de Java peut se faire de plusieurs manières. Tout d’abord, vous pouvez apprendre Java en suivant une formation en programmation Java. Ces formations sont généralement dispensées par des instructeurs expérimentés qui présentent les bases et les applications pratiques de Java. De plus, l'auto-apprentissage est disponible via des didacticiels en ligne et du matériel d'étude. Il existe de nombreux sites Web gratuits ou payants qui proposent des didacticiels de programmation Java et des projets pratiques permettant aux débutants d'apprendre et de s'entraîner.
De plus, afin de mieux comprendre Java, les programmeurs doivent participer activement à la communauté Java. La communauté Java est un lieu où partager des expériences, apprendre de nouvelles technologies et résoudre des problèmes avec d'autres développeurs. Vous pouvez acquérir une expérience supplémentaire en participant à des forums techniques et en résolvant de manière créative des problèmes de programmation complexes. De plus, vous pouvez également participer à certains concours et activités de programmation Java pour tester vos compétences et prendre conscience de vos limites dans le domaine de la programmation. Grâce à un apprentissage et à une pratique continus, les développeurs peuvent améliorer leurs compétences en programmation et comprendre la profondeur de Java.
En bref, Java est un langage de programmation populaire avec un large éventail d'applications. Il possède de nombreuses fonctionnalités et avantages qui en font un premier choix parmi les développeurs. En comprenant les caractéristiques, les domaines d'application et les méthodes d'apprentissage de Java, davantage de personnes peuvent maîtriser ce langage de programmation et réussir dans leur carrière.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!